What is a gyroscope? What exactly does it do?

The gyroscope inside your phone checks the movements of your phone around its axes (X, Y, Z, or roll, pitch, yaw). In simpler terms the gyroscope checks for the movements of your phone as it turns around itself, but the center of it stays more or less in place.

If you're not spinning your phone but instead moving it in space - whether up-down, sideways, or in-out - that's a different kind of movement that's generally tested by the accelerometer rather than the gyroscope.

Pitch & yaw work well on the test, but roll seems a bit weird, why is that?

This is because of limitations of the 3d software displaying the test. If you want to make extra sure that roll also works well, take a look at the changing number for "Roll:" under "Measurements" while you're rolling your phone.
